About Me

Dr. Marcos Reyes is a board-certified ophthalmologist specializing in glaucoma management, cataract and refractive surgery, and advanced anterior segment procedures. His surgical expertise includes LASIK, PRK, implantable collamer lens (ICL) surgery, and complex cataract surgery, providing patients with comprehensive vision correction options.

He earned his medical degree from Texas Tech University Health Sciences Center and completed his ophthalmology residency at the University of Texas in San Antonio, where he served as Chief Resident and received awards for excellence in patient care. Dr. Reyes further honed his skills through a glaucoma fellowship at the Dean McGee Eye Institute in Oklahoma City. He previously served as an assistant professor at the University of Missouri's Mason Eye Clinic, training residents in clinical and surgical techniques for five years.

Originally from New York City and raised in Houston, Dr. Reyes brings a patient-centered approach to eye care, focusing on conditions like glaucoma and performing advanced surgical procedures to improve vision and eye health.
